Structures of ΔD421 Truncated Tau Fibrils.
Journal of molecular biology - 15 May 2025
El Mammeri Nadia, Duan Pu, Hong Mei
Abstract excerpt
The microtubule-associated protein tau aggregates into pathological β-sheet amyloid fibrils in Alzheimer's disease (AD) and other neurodegenerative diseases. In these aggregates, tau is chemically modified, including abnormal hyperphosphorylation and truncation. Truncation after D421 in the C-terminal domain occurs at early stages of AD. Here we investigate the structures of ΔD421-truncated 0N4R tau fibrils...
